That said, Saturn square to Jupiter makes things a little different. While Saturn rules our structures and limitations, Jupiter rules our expansion, luck and gain. The two planets don’t mix well and represent a clash.

Saturn-Jupiter transits begin anew every 20 years. The cycle we are now in began in December of 2020 and we are now experiencing the next phase of the cycle which is the square.

We can expect this to slow things down, bring about delays and even influence finances. Propaganda will likely be at an all time high, the political fights will intensify and we can expect to see many significant events around the world.

The late famed astrologer Andre Barbault connects this cycle with Europe and significant changes there. In terms of the square that occurred during the last cycle (March 1984-January 1985) he wrote about the events; “The Transatlantic crisis. In addition to disputes over the GATT negotiations there was deterioration in the relationship between Europe and America; the shadow of protectionism, the gas pipeline affair and the penalizing of European countries.”

The planet of illusion, delusion and confusion turns retrograde July 2nd and direct again December 7th.

Neptune is typically retrograde about half of the time and this is part of the natural cycle.

Neptune’s retrograde will bring about more acute sensitivity on an inner level and we may be able to pick up on those things we don't perceive when Neptune is direct. We are more likely to be listening to our own inner voice during this time and creativity and psychic or intuitive abilities may be increased along with any interest we have in spirituality. When Neptune retrogrades we can often have some profound inner awakenings.

Retrograde planets internalize our feelings and especially with Neptune we focus more on those things we cannot see than the ones we can. It is time to focus on the more ethereal matters as opposed to the material ones.

Pluto’s last dance in Capricorn September 3rd-November 20th

During Pluto’s retrograde this year it returns to the sign of Capricorn one more time where it will remain at the critical degree of 29 Capricorn. Critical degrees are significant as they usher in endings and the energy can be tense.

In the world, Pluto in Capricorn is about top heavy patriarchal systems of government. Capricorn rules big business, governments, power and control. Pluto in Capricorn has been a difficult transit for many since it began in 2008 coinciding with the Bank crash and the “Great Recession.”

Pluto in Sagittarius (1996-2008) was ruled by Jupiter, the planet of expansion, and Pluto in Capricorn is ruled by Saturn, the planet of restriction so you can see the stark difference between these two signs, not to mention the years of Covid when Pluto conjuncted Saturn.

Jupiter-Saturn is one of the ten Major planetary cycles. (from 2015 continued)

This cycle goes from conjunction to conjunction, and the last cycle began in May of 2000, in Taurus, the natural ruler of the second house of earned income, possessions and money.  Since that time we have seen massive changes in the financial world. In June of 2006, it was in a square to Saturn at 9 degrees, Scorpio/Leo and at this time many analysts were pointing to a bubble in the housing market that would become the crash of 2008. Another square occurred in October of that year at 23 degrees. In 2011, (March) Jupiter opposed Saturn at 14 Libra-Aries, and it was at this point that Greece was feeling the debt crisis and the International Monetary Fund was  signing off billions of Euros to Ireland Portugal and  Italy. Greece agreed to extreme austerity measures once again on the eve of the Jupiter-Saturn square of 2015, driven by Germany, and this situation will be played out between now and when the next conjunction occurs in 2020, when we will begin this cycle again in Capricorn.”
